New Incentives is a nonprofit organization that provides small incentives to caregivers to encourage infant immunization while increasing awareness of the health benefits of childhood vaccinations.

Job Summary

New Incentives is seeking two Assistant Field Managers to support its child mortality prevention program in Niger State. The program uses cash transfers to encourage mothers to complete their infants’ immunization schedules.

The initiative operates in cooperation with the State Primary Healthcare Development Board in the North West and North East regions.

The Assistant Field Manager will support Field Managers in disbursing cash transfers at public clinics to increase immunization coverage and retention. The role involves ensuring high quality program operations at selected clinics, supervising Field Officers, and building strong relationships with clinic staff, employees, and stakeholders.
